Output 61674e28c14a277e8b52a3133805361827f0f5affa84f24481da0726cfb691b8:25

value
137500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dabe61a00e6997eb990b2a82894c2bfb1e6e6b9c OP_EQUAL
address
3MddJHpSaP812osH15XAgnUggvjBfN6WBf
transaction
61674e28c14a277e8b52a3133805361827f0f5affa84f24481da0726cfb691b8
spent
true